FIS Enhances Wealth Management Offerings with Advanced Digital Advice Solution

FIS™ (NYSE:FIS), a global leader in financial services technology, has enhanced its end-to-end suite of wealth management offerings with an advanced digital advice solution designed to help financial institutions and wealth advisors better serve their customers, grow their business and improve profitability.

The new solution uses robo-advisory and automation technology from Trizic to enable FIS clients to more cost-effectively manage smaller-balance accounts, attract tech-savvy millennials, and serve high-net-worth clients looking for access to sophisticated investment models through digital advice.

Offered as part of the FIS wealth management platform, the digital advice solution automates the full advisor workflow from onboarding and risk tolerance to portfolio construction, reporting and billing. The digital advice solution also provides financial institutions without a wealth division an opportunity to drive new revenue with a complete digital advice solution. Firms can select a technology-only option that can be integrated with existing systems and workflows or a complete robo-advisory solution, including model management and custody from FIS.

The digital advice solution is multi-custodial and integrates with FIS trust and core systems, making it easy for a financial institution to convert smaller balance accounts into fully managed accounts as balances grow. The robo-advisory capability can run independently or as part of an advisor-supported solution, depending upon the firm’s needs.

“Wealth managers at every type of institution are struggling to attract the lower balance, emerging wealth from millennials,” said Will Trout, senior analyst, Celent. “Existing people-powered solutions are great for higher-end clients, but some form of automation is required to cost-effectively service these smaller-balance accounts.”
